What is a Pop-Up Store?

Pop-up stores are temporary retail spaces that allow brands to showcase their products in a strategic location for a limited duration. These venues can take many forms, from seasonal shops to event-based experiences. The goal is typically to create urgency and exclusivity, encouraging customers to visit and engage with the brand.

Unlike traditional retail locations that require long-term commitments, pop-up stores can be set up quickly and taken down just as fast. This flexibility allows brands to test new markets, launch products, or simply create buzz around their offerings. The temporary nature of these shops often attracts consumers, who are eager to be part of something unique and ephemeral.

Additionally, pop-up stores facilitate direct interaction with customers, providing invaluable feedback and insights. Brands can observe customer behavior and preferences in a way that online platforms cannot replicate. This engagement is crucial, particularly in an era where personalized experiences are increasingly valued.

  • Flexibility in location and timing
  • Ability to test new products or markets
  • Direct customer engagement and feedback
  • Creating buzz and exclusivity

The Impact of Location on Pop-Up Success

Location is a critical factor in the success of any pop-up strategy. Factors such as foot traffic, regional demographics, and proximity to competitors all play a role in determining the effectiveness of a pop-up store. xNomad's platform allows brands to analyze these factors when selecting their pop-up locations.

For example, placing a pop-up store in a high-foot-traffic area increases visibility and the likelihood of spontaneous purchases. In contrast, locations that cater to specific demographics can enhance brand relevance and ensure that the target audience is reached. By using data-driven insights to choose the right space, brands can increase their chances of success.

Additionally, the timing of the pop-up can significantly impact its performance. Seasonal events, holidays, or local festivals are prime opportunities for pop-ups to capture attention. Using xNomad, brands have the flexibility to scale their efforts according to these time-sensitive opportunities, ensuring they make the most out of their temporary retail presence.

  • Evaluating foot traffic patterns
  • Understanding regional audience demographics
  • Optimal timing aligned with local events
  • Flexible space options that fit strategic goals

Measuring Pop-Up Success: Metrics That Matter

Understanding the success of a pop-up store requires careful measurement and analysis. Unique KPIs (Key Performance Indicators) should be utilized to gauge performance and inform future strategies. This is where xNomad can assist brands in collecting data from their pop-up events.

Some crucial metrics include sales revenue, foot traffic, conversion rates, and customer engagement levels. For example, measured foot traffic can indicate the effectiveness of the location, while sales data can reveal which products resonate with consumers. Additionally, post-event surveys can provide insights into customer satisfaction, helping brands understand their audience better.

Incorporating technology into pop-up stores, such as tablets for customer feedback or digital sales tracking, can enhance data collection efforts and streamline the analysis process. By using these insights, brands can improve future pop-up strategies and make more informed business decisions.

  • Sales revenue and conversion rates
  • Foot traffic analysis
  • Customer feedback and satisfaction surveys
  • Long-term impact on brand loyalty
